### Prompt Function Syntax
|
||||
|
||||
In order to call functions or use actions from your prompt replies, you (or more likely your GUI) can send valid JSON,
|
||||
or you can use this prompt function syntax.
|
||||
|
||||
To use the prompt function syntax, start your prompt with `~` and use the syntax `~action:parameter=value,next=value`
|
||||
where `action` is the name of the action (the function being called) and the remainder are parameters to be passed into
|
||||
the function.
|
||||
|
||||
There are some limits on this syntax:
|
||||
|
||||
- the function name cannot contain `:`
|
||||
- the parameter names cannot contain `=`
|
||||
- the values cannot contain `,`
